This is the main repository for the midnight theme.
This repository contains the general resources to be used by the individual projects the different applications.
This repository has been archived on 2024年04月27日 . You can view files and clone it, but you cannot make any changes to its state, such as pushing and creating new issues, pull requests or comments.
| .config | chore: update project for the move to codeberg.org ( #1 , !2 ) | |
| .idea | chore: update project for the move to codeberg.org ( #1 , !2 ) | |
| etc | chore: update logo file | |
| .editorconfig | chore: update project for the move to codeberg.org ( #1 , !2 ) | |
| .gitattributes | style: update and reformat | |
| .gitignore | chore: initial commit | |
| CHANGELOG.md | chore: update project for the move to codeberg.org ( #1 , !2 ) | |
| CODE_OF_CONDUCT.md | chore: initial commit | |
| CONTRIBUTING.md | docs: fix style in CONTRIBUTING.md ( !3 ) | |
| LICENSE | chore: add license | |
| README.md | chore: update project for the move to codeberg.org ( #1 , !2 ) | |
Midnight Theme — Meta
midnight theme logo
This is the main repository for the midnight theme. This repository contains the general resources to be used by the individual projects the different applications.
A thorough implementation of this theme can be found in the repository for the IntelliJ Platform.
Colors
| Color | Name | Example usages 1 | |
|---|---|---|---|
| #48434b | #48434b |
backgroundLight |
Background of inactive UI, button background, gray file color, whitespaces, diff deleted background |
| #2e2b30 | #2e2b30 |
background |
UI background, tooltip background, current line background |
| #201e22 | #201e22 |
backgroundDark |
Accent UI background, Editor background, UI hover background, ANSI black |
| #728ddf | #728ddf |
blueLight |
ANSI bright blue, CSS hex color foreground, Go method receiver, JS regexp, Rust macro |
| #486cd6 | #486cd6 |
blue |
Focus color, URLs, blue file color, ANSI blue |
| #213f96 | #213f96 |
blueDark |
Hover color, selection background |
| #8ae4e8 | #8ae4e8 |
cyanLight |
ANSI bright cyan, Kotlin named argument |
| #60dadf | #60dadf |
cyan |
Parameter names, ANSI cyan, class name, interface name, SASS mixin |
| #25afb5 | #25afb5 |
cyanDark |
Rust lifetime, type parameters, markdown code |
| #eceaed | #eceaed |
foregroundLight |
Foreground for selected items |
| #d2ced6 | #d2ced6 |
foreground |
UI foreground, editor foreground, line numbers on caret row, caret, ANSI bright white |
| #b9b2bf | #b9b2bf |
foregroundDark |
Inlay parameter hint |
| #9a969e | #9a969e |
grayLight |
Tear line selection, Go shadowing variable |
| #817c85 | #817c85 |
gray |
Unused code, comments, doc comments, tear line, UI border color, ANSI white |
| #67636b | #67636b |
grayDark |
Line numbers, UI disables color, ANSI bright black |
| #add4a1 | #add4a1 |
greenLight |
ANSI bright green |
| #8fc47e | #8fc47e |
green |
Strings, TODO comments, ANSI green |
| #599745 | #599745 |
greenDark |
Test coverage |
| #eea4d6 | #eea4d6 |
magentaLight |
ANSI bright magenta, string escape, numbers |
| #e679c2 | #e679c2 |
magenta |
Numbers, escape sequences |
| #d2279a | #d2279a |
magentaDark |
|
| #f1c68c | #f1c68c |
orangeLight |
Matched brace border color |
| #ecaf5e | #ecaf5e |
orange |
Keywords, completion match color |
| #cc7f18 | #cc7f18 |
orangeDark |
Go built-in color, partial test coverage |
| #ddc1ff | #ddc1ff |
purpleLight |
|
| #c18eff | #c18eff |
purple |
Constants, fields, ANSI magenta, entities, Markdown header |
| #8929ff | #8929ff |
purpleDark |
|
| #f45c5c | #f45c5c |
redLight |
Unknown symbols, bad character, ANSI bright red |
| #f12c2c | #f12c2c |
red |
ANSI red |
| #ac0b0b | #ac0b0b |
redDark |
Missing test coverage |
| #e8dba7 | #e8dba7 |
yellowLight |
ANSI bright yellow |
| #deca7e | #deca7e |
yellow |
Function calls, function calls/declarations, annotations, ANSI yellow, CSS selectors |
| #c3a532 | #c3a532 |
yellowDark |
Warnings |
-
The examples are not exhaustive and are based on the IntelliJ Theme. ↩︎